Microwatt now supports almost all of the features of the SFFS (Scalar Fixed-poin and Floating-point Subset) compliancy subset of Power ISA version 3.1C, including prefixed instructions and the fixed-point hash (ROP mitigation) instructions. It is also now SMP-capable, and a dual-core system will fit on the Arty A7-100 board. Microwatt does not have broadcast TLB invalidations in SMP systems; the kernel already has code to deal with this. One of the patches in this series provides a config option to allow platforms to select unconditionally the behaviour where cross-CPU TLB invalidations are handled using inter-processor interrupts.
